    Has anyone figure out how to get GPU acceleration to work with After Effects CC (or PPro CC for that matter) on an iMac?

    I found the tutorial for getting GPU acceleration from the GTX 680 on AE CS6 here: https://youtu.be/TkyQaWZLEKw

    Does anyone know of a similar tutorial for AE CC? I thought about modifying the text that is pasted into terminal but I don’t have much experience with things like this and would rather not break AE.

    Here’s what I’m working with:
    iMac: 27-inch, Late 2012
    Processor: 3.4 GHz Intel Core i7
    Memory: 16 GB 1600 MHz DDR3
    Graphics: NVIDIA GeForce GTX 680MX 2048 MB

    If you right-click on the After Effects application icon and choose Show Package Contents you’ll see a file named “raytracer_supported_cards.txt”.

    Open it in Text Edit and add the GeForce GTX 680MX to the list, save the file and you’re good to go.

    If it complains that you don’t have permissions to change the file in the Finder select the file and from the File menu choose Get Info and enable write permissions for the file.

    The iMac GPUs (GTX 675MX and 680MX) have been added to the list of GPUs that After Effects CC (12.1) will use for GPU-acceleration of the ray-traced 3D renderer.
